Latest Patents

Satoru Okada holds a patent for a vehicular data recording apparatus. This apparatus includes a crash detection portion that identifies when a vehicle has been involved in a crash. Additionally, it features a recording process portion that captures and retains output data from various vehicle-mounted sensors in a non-volatile memory. When a crash is detected, the system performs a data recording and retaining process relevant to the incident. Notably, if multiple crashes occur in quick succession, the apparatus prioritizes the recording process based on the form of each crash.
